SPECIFICATIONS

Parameters
Factory Lead Time 10 Weeks
Contact Plating Tin
Mount Surface Mount
Package / Case TQFP
Number of Pins 32
Published 2007
JESD-609 Code e3
Pbfree Code yes
Part Status Active
Moisture Sensitivity Level (MSL) 3
Number of Terminations 32
ECCN Code EAR99
Max Operating Temperature 85°C
Min Operating Temperature -40°C
Additional Feature ALSO OPERATES WITH 3.3V SUPPLY
Subcategory Clock Drivers
Terminal Position QUAD
Terminal Form GULL WING
Peak Reflow Temperature (Cel) NOT SPECIFIED
Number of Functions 1
Supply Voltage 2.5V
Terminal Pitch 0.8mm
Time@Peak Reflow Temperature-Max (s) NOT SPECIFIED
Pin Count 32
Qualification Status Not Qualified
Power Supplies 2.5/3.3V
Temperature Grade INDUSTRIAL
Number of Circuits 1
Max Supply Voltage 3.465V
Min Supply Voltage 2.375V
Frequency (Max) 175MHz
Family 83940
Input LVTTL
Logic IC Type LOW SKEW CLOCK DRIVER
Prop. Delay@Nom-Sup 3.8 ns
Propagation Delay (tpd) 3.4 ns
Number of True Outputs 18
Length 7mm
Width 7mm
Thickness 1.4mm
RoHS Status RoHS Compliant
Lead Free Lead Free
